What is the future of food?  The new Future of Food Documentary is online to watch to bring you some disturbing news about your food. The documentary was released back on November 13, 2007 and written by Deborah Koons Garcia. It has a total run time 1:28:54.

In fact, the Future Of Food offers an in-depth investigation into the disturbing truth behind engineered foods that have quietly filled U.S. grocery store shelves for the past decade. This series was shot on location in the U.S., Canada and Mexico, THE FUTURE OF FOOD examines the complex web of market and political forces that are changing what we eat as huge multinational corporations seek to control the world’s food system.

“The Future of Food provides an excellent overview of the key questions raised by consumers as they become aware of GM foods… [The film] draws questions to critical attention about food production that need more public debate.”
— Excerpt from Fahrenheit agbiotech
